DETROIT (WXYZ) - Police sources are telling 7 Action News that the body found in a home on Detroit's west side by a city of Detroit salting crew is that of a young mother.

We are being told that police have informed family members that the body is that of Dynasty Myles, a 23-year-old mother who disappeared on New Year's Day .

Myles was last seen at around 10:00 pm at Fairlane Town Center in Dearborn. Myles had left her young child with her parents at the time of her disappearance.

The body was found shortly before 10:00 am Tuesday at Log Cabin and the John C. Lodge Service Drive. The area is littered with abandoned homes, with only one family living on the block.

Officers say the crew spotted a trail of evidence that led them to an abandoned home. They aren't saying exactly what the evidence was. However, they say it was enough to make them believe that Myles had been dragged inside the house against her will.

The body was found on the first floor of the house. Police are not commenting on how long it may have been in the house.

The investigation is ongoing and an exact cause of death has not been determined, but police are treating the case as a homicide.
